The city of St. Cloud, Minnesota, has found itself at the center of public attention following the death of a 22-year-old woman whose life was closely connected to the state’s political sphere. The young woman, identified as Hallie Marie Tobler, was discovered dead inside an apartment after police responded to an emergency call on a Saturday evening. Authorities reported that she suffered fatal injuries during a violent incident that occurred within the residence.

Law enforcement officials stated they believe her husband, a 23-year-old St. Cloud resident, was responsible, though formal charges were still pending at the time of reporting. The suspect was also found inside the apartment and transported to a hospital with serious injuries that investigators believe were self-inflicted. Police confirmed he was in stable condition while being held under supervision. The case immediately drew attention not only because of the tragic loss of a young life, but also because of Hallie’s family connection to Minnesota’s political landscape. Her father, Jeff Johnson, a Republican candidate for governor and former St. Cloud City Council member, became an unexpected focal point of public sympathy and media coverage.

The political implications of the tragedy became clear when the Minnesota Republican Party released a public statement expressing heartbreak and solidarity with Johnson and his family. The statement emphasized compassion rather than politics, noting that the loss of a child is beyond what most people can comprehend.

Party officials confirmed Johnson had suspended his campaign in order to focus on his family during an extremely painful time. Even political rivals responded with statements focused on compassion rather than competition. Minnesota House Speaker Lisa Demuth, also a Republican candidate for governor, released a message expressing prayers and support for the Johnson family, emphasizing the unimaginable nature of losing a child. Another candidate, Peggy Bennett, shared similar sentiments, underscoring how tragedies can temporarily dissolve political divisions and redirect focus toward shared humanity and collective mourning.

Law enforcement agencies, including the Minnesota Bureau of Criminal Apprehension, joined local St. Cloud police in investigating the circumstances surrounding the incident. Officials stressed that investigations of this nature require careful evidence gathering, interviews, and forensic analysis to ensure accurate conclusions and appropriate legal outcomes. Authorities also clarified that while early evidence suggested responsibility, final determinations would depend on the full investigative process and eventual court proceedings.
